Yeah, definitely bet 6th. There is only one way you are beaten (rolled 8s), but there are six ways you are ahead. Note that he can’t have trip aces (two were dead on 3rd).

I actually like the river bet, especially after the bad check on 6th. Your check on 6th might looks suspiciously like a flush draw to him, so he might call you with unimproved kings. (Of course, it takes a special type of unthinking and over-aggressive opponent to re-raise here with something like 3sJsQs. If he know you wouldn’t make this play, Mike is right and you’re better off checking. Generally people tend to pay off on the river though).

Side note: Who would bet here on 6th after Beta checks? The check would be very confusing to me. I might bet.

One last thing: This hand is only borderline-playable, really. Since he’s solid, he should only be completing here with aces, kings, jacks and rolled eight. You’re a 45 : 55 dog against that range. You can still play here; but if there is a live ace behind you, you should probably muck it.

I think 3rd is close. He's not rolled up; first, you have an 8 making is less likely and second no one ever raises early with rolled 8s. He could have aces, but it basically comes down to Ks and Js. Since your kicker sucks and there is one Q and one 8 dead, I'd lean toward folding. Of course, if you play it you should raise, as you did.

I think we'd all be surprised if he didn't show down Kings up.
